Description
Welcome to Grassy Pond Farmhouse, a poolside, two-acre farm house with gorgeous pond views tucked between Harwich and Harwich Port. Grassy Pond features an in-ground, heated pool, stone patio, comfortable outdoor furnishings, a beautiful garden, gas fire-pit, and grill. Enjoy a short stroll to Harwich Center, or a two-minute drive to Harwich Port dining and shopping. Bring your bikes to enjoy the nearby Cape Cod Rail Trail. Incredible Nantucket Sound beaches are a quick five-minute drive South. The space The interior spaces are not to be overlooked with upscale furnishings throughout, an en-suite king size first floor master bedroom, updated granite kitchen, first floor laundry, charming traditional Cape Cod screened-in porch, two large flat screen TV’s, and a lower-level television and media room with surround sound. Your family and guests will be more than comfortable in either of the two 2nd floor guest bedrooms each outfitted with 2 double beds. The walk-out private lower level complete with full media room offers additional sleeping with four built-in sleeping berths, full bath and outdoor shower. Abutting Harwich's 30-acre Grass Pond Bird Sanctuary, the farm house has plenty of rolling lawn on which to play family summer games such as touch football, whiffle ball, or corn hole. Guest access You'll have access to the whole house, pool area, and lawn during your visit. The barn is only available trash disposal. In addition, in the months of June, July and August, the home is available for a minimum of one-week with check-in on Saturdays and check out on Saturdays. Other things to note The lower level media room and sleeping area is air conditioned. All other bedrooms have window air conditioning units.
